Output d61d4e431a0419df4f8115ce2eb868f5df0982ed3b0509c0fadc755e39fbcf08:1

value
590000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8eb3b79bc5e8154aaadc29899d3d4d37aa46856 OP_EQUAL
address
3QPBJM35ZUP2imehHw2ZvBp9t9KkpgXPBy
transaction
d61d4e431a0419df4f8115ce2eb868f5df0982ed3b0509c0fadc755e39fbcf08
spent
true